What is journey mapping software?
Journey mapping software is a tool used by businesses to manage, monitor, and improve the customer experience they deliver. It offers insights into the common pain points faced by customers. Using these insights, businesses can create strategies to improve their customers’ experience and develop a better understanding of what they want.
Common features of journey mapping software
Journey mapping software will help you get a clear picture of your relationship with your customers as well as improve your overall understanding of all customer touch points. When purchasing software, here are some key features that you should look for.
Behavioral analytics | Track and analyze customer behavior to establish trends. |
Customer profiles | Maintain a database of customer information, such as purchase history, buying patterns, and credit score. |
Attribution modeling | Analyze customer journeys and detect touch points where leads get converted into customers. |
Surveys and feedback | Create and administer customer polls and surveys to gather feedback. |
Customer segmentation | Divide customers into groups based on common characteristics, such as gender, interests, buying habits, and demography. |
Sentiment analysis | Categorize customer emotions expressed through written text (e.g., online reviews) and analyze if they are positive, negative, or neutral. |
What type of buyer are you?
Based on the business objective of using journey mapping software, most buyers can be divided into the following two categories:
Businesses that aim to retain customers: Some businesses map customer journeys to get a basic understanding of customer behavior and requirements. They need software to gather customer feedback for devising strategies that can help increase customer retention. These businesses should opt for software equipped with features such as behavioral analytics, survey and feedback management, user session tracking, multichannel engagement, and customer segmentation.
Businesses that also aim to improve brand awareness: Many businesses map customer journeys to not only increase retention but also improve brand awareness. Such businesses are looking for software that can support their marketing efforts as well as positively impact consumer perception. In addition to the features mentioned above, these buyers should choose software with advanced features, such as cross-channel comparisons, sentiment analysis, attribution modeling, frequency capping for ads, role-based access, and customized reports on behavioral trends.
Benefits of journey mapping software
There are several benefits that your business can reap by implementing journey mapping software. Let’s have a look at a few of them:
Reduced customer pain points: Journey mapping software records pain points in the customer journey—impolite customer service representatives, long wait times, complicated pricing models, high delivery charges, etc. These are the points where businesses lose customers. Using the insights offered by the software, businesses can build strategies to remove these pain points and deliver a positive customer experience.
Increased customer retention: Acquiring new customers is tough for most businesses. Also, once customers move to another brand, it becomes challenging to bring them back. Journey mapping software tracks and documents every customer interaction to help businesses understand why customers are moving away. Thereafter, they can work on the identified issues and implement retention strategies, such as multichannel engagement and loyalty programs, to create long-term customer relationships.

Key considerations when buying journey mapping software
Now that you’re aware of the features and benefits of journey mapping software, here are a few things you should consider when making a software purchase.
Cross-channel engagement: Nowadays, customers have the option of approaching your brand through several channels, such as email, social media, official website, and even SMS. Because of this, you must prepare for these interactions in advance. Software that supports cross-channel engagement will help you interact with customers in a consistent and personalized manner across channels. It’ll also allow you to gather leads from all channels so that you don’t miss any sales opportunities.
Availability of a mobile application: In today’s connected marketplace, it’s essential that your business remains accessible to customers at all times. Journey mapping software that can be accessed through a mobile application will allow you to connect with customers on the go. When customers report a grievance, you can assess their journey map and behavioral trends right there on your mobile device and respond accordingly to resolve their grievances.
